£12,354
£545 off£11,403
£601 off£10,948
£553 off£13,200
£11,705
£447 off£12,200
£11,281
£782 off£13,424
£924 off£8,495
£12,395
£10,430
£377 off£7,490
£430 off£6,890
£9,120
£420 off£9,300
£10,895
£8,560
£410 off£13,844
£560 off1297-1314 of 1,706 vehicles